After a previous fantastic night here, 'Songs From Ireland' returns to East Kilbride Arts Centre where Pat Abernethy and Dave Marsden return to their Irish roots for this intimate, musical evening - Pat from Belfast and Dave from Dublin. The songs will reflect the Irish spirit in its many forms - nostalgia, romance, emigration, politics, sentimentality, loss, regret, humour etc. Between songs you will be regaled with stories from their years of living and working in Ireland.
Songs included will be from Tommy Makem, Mary Black, The Fureys , Bagatelle, Shane McGowan, Phil Coulter, Christie Hennessy, Christy Moore, Dolores Keane, Van Morrison, Val Doonican etc etc.
Isosceles have been entertaining East Kilbride Arts Centre audiences for almost two decades. Don't miss this chance to experience one of their brilliant shows.
